Upcoming Training Sessions
The UMD Faculty Success team offers training sessions for faculty as they prepare for the annual activity reporting.
This one hour session will orient you to the research, instructional, and service activities managed in the system, identify the data areas auto-populated for you, walk through how to add and edit your activities, and report generation. It will also cover the goals and expectations for entering your data - both annual reporting and future potential uses.

Publication Import to Digital Measures Workshop
A publication import workshop was conducted in Fall 2019 by the Libraries. The workshop was designed for faculty and staff members who need to track scholarly output in Faculty Success, with a particular focus on ensuring that publications from all platforms are documented in Faculty Success. The session covered the process of consolidating research publications and then importing those publications into Faculty Success (named 'Activity Insight' at the time of the recording).
